Transaction 64568c323c877f67cc17df52a7e28672edc2c86bc38256bdcef1be3ab88ee122
1 Input
1 Output
-
64568c323c877f67cc17df52a7e28672edc2c86bc38256bdcef1be3ab88ee122:0
- value
- 45677068
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2da7d961c3fc34e1463d0ef6c3fcf92691dada71 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15AQUzkJDXs3dbai7cXncinNfTctBk1zpn